Exploring Heart Rate Variability, EEG Pattern, and Corticomuscular Coherence After Cervical Sagittal Alignment Restoration

Sponsor: University of Sharjah

View on ClinicalTrials.gov

Summary

The goal of this Randomized clinical trial is to learn about how fixing neck curvature and head posture right away affects heart rate, brainwaves, and muscle coordination in college athletes. The main question it aims to answer: \- Whether forward head posture (FHP) may play a crucial role in affecting heart rate variability, brainwaves, and muscle coordination.

Official title: Exploring Heart Rate Variability, EEG Pattern, and Corticomuscular Coherence After Cervical Sagittal Alignment Restoration: A Randomized Controlled Trial Investigation

Interventions

DEVICE

Denneroll cervical traction orthodontic

The duration of each session will start at approximately three minutes and increase by one minute per session until reaching the goal of 20 minutes per session. The intervention will be repeated three times per week for 10 weeks in the supervised setting.
